teratail header banner
teratail header banner
質問するログイン新規登録

回答編集履歴

1

ミス

2020/08/18 14:46

投稿

shirai
shirai

スコア1290

answer CHANGED
@@ -18,9 +18,9 @@
18
18
  driver.get('https://race.netkeiba.com/top/race_list.html?kaisai_date=20200802&kaisai_id=2020040204&current_group=1020200801#racelist_top_a')
19
19
  place_pair = {'新潟': '04', '小倉': '10', '札幌': '01'}
20
20
  for data_title in driver.find_elements_by_class_name('RaceList_DataTitle'):
21
- basyo = place_pair.get(data_title.split(' ')[1]) # "04"
21
+ basyo = place_pair.get(data_title.text.split(' ')[1]) # "04"
22
- kaisai = data_title.split('回')[0] # "2"
22
+ kaisai = data_title.text.split('回')[0] # "2"
23
- day = data_title.split(' ')[2].split('日')[0] # "4"
23
+ day = data_title.text.split(' ')[2].split('日')[0] # "4"
24
24
  for r in ['01', '02', '03', '04', '05', '06', '07', '08', '09', '10', '11', '12']:
25
25
  driver.get('https://race.netkeiba.com/race/result.html?race_id=2020' + basyo + '0' + kaisai + '0' + day + r)
26
26
  # ここで各レースページ処理